838b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Sh DESCRIPTION
848b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e
858b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ock ,
86*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_timedrdlock ,
878b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np ,
888b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
89*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_reltimedrdlock_np
908b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ifunctions apply a read lock to the read-write lock referenced by
918b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ock .
928b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e calling thread will acquire a read lock if there are no writers
938b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chicurrently holding the lock and no writers that are blocking to acquire a
948b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chilock
958b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pq writers starve readers .
968b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iHowever, if the read-write lock
978b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ock
988b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iis not available, the calling thread will be suspended and wait for the
998b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chilock to become avaialble.
1008b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iIf the lock does not become available within a specified timeout, then
1018b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chithe function call will terminate without acquiring the lock and return
1028b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chithe
1038b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Er ETIMEDOUT
1048b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chierror.
1058b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These functions all differ in terms of how the timeout is specified and
1068b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chithe clock that is used to determine when the timeout has elapsed.
1078b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pp
1088b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iIn general, the system provides the ability to program timeouts against
1098b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chieither the realtime clock,
1108b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Dv CLOCK_REALTIME ,
1118b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iwhich measures the wall clock and is subject to changes due to time
1128b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chisynchronization daemons such as NTP and PTP, or the high-resolution clock,
1138b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Dv CLOCK_HIGHRES ,
1148b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iwhich is a non-adjustable high-resolution clock that is provided by
1158b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chisystem hardware.
1168b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e specified timeout may either be specified as an absolute time in the
1178b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ifuture or as a relative amount of time that should elapse.
1188b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iEach clock has its own resolution, which can be determined by
1198b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Xr clock_getres 3C .
1208b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iTimeouts may be rounded up to a given clock's resolution.
1218b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iDue to scheduling effects, it is possible that more time may elapse than
1228b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iwas specified in the timeout when the caller does not successfully
1238b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iacquire the lock.
1248b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e
1258b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ock
1268b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
1278b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np
1288b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ifunctions allow the clock source to be used to be specified by the
1298b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a clock
1308b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iargument.
1318b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iWhile there are additional clocks in the system, only
1328b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Dv CLOCK_REALTIME
1338b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chior
1348b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Dv CLOCK_HIGHRES
1358b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chimay be specified.
1368b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e thread and process-specific CPU time clocks cannot be used.
1378b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iConversely, the
1388b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_timedrdlock
1398b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
1408b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_reltimedrdlock_np
1418b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ifunctions will always utilize the realtime clock,
1428b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Dv CLOCK_REALTIME .
1438b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pp
1448b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e
1458b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ock
1468b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
1478b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_timedrdlock
1488b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ifunctions treat the timeout value,
1498b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a abstime ,
1508b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chias the absolute time in the future when the timeout should expire.
1518b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iConversely, the
1528b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np
1538b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
1548b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_reltimedrdlock_np
1558b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ifunctions operate in terms of a relative time.
1568b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e timer will expire when a specified amount of time passes on the
1578b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iclock specified as indicated by
1588b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a reltime .
1598b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iIf the read-write lock,
1608b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ock ,
1618b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chican be immediately read-locked, then the timeout value is ignored
1628b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chientirely, Even if the timeout had already expired or represented a
1638b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chivalue that didn't make sense.
1648b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iBoth are only checked if the thread would block on the read-write lock
1658b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iitself.
1668b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pp
1678b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iSimilarly, if a signal that causes a signal handler to be executed is
1688b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chidelivered to a thread blocked on a read-write lock, then upon return
1698b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chifrom the signal handler, the thread resumes waiting for the lock as
1708b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chithough it was not interrupted.
1718b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pp
1728b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iIt is illegal for a thread to acquire a read lock on the same read-write
1738b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chilock that it already holds a write lock on.
1748b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Sh RETURN VALUES
1758b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iUpon successful completion, the
1768b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ock ,
177*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_timedrdlock ,
1788b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np ,
1798b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
180*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_reltimedrdlock_np
1818b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chireturn
1828b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Sy 0
1838b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and have successfully acquired a read lock on
1848b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ock .
185c10c16deSRichard LoweOtherwise, an error number is returned to indicate the error.
1868b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Sh ERRORS
1878b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e
1888b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ock ,
189*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_timedrdlock ,
1908b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np ,
1918b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
192*731e0c14SAndy Fiddaman.Fn pthread_rwlock_reltimedrdlock_np
1938b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iwill fail if:
1948b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Bl -tag -width Er
1958b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.It Er EAGAIN
196c10c16deSRichard LoweThe read lock could not be acquired because the maximum number of read locks
197c10c16deSRichard Lowefor lock would be exceeded.
1988b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.It Er EDEADLK
1998b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e calling thread already holds a write lock on
2008b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ock
2018b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.It Er EINVAL
2028b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e value specified by
2038b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a rwlock
2048b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chidoes not refer to an initialized read-write
2058b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chilock object.
2068b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e timeout nanosecond value is less than zero or greater than
2078b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chior equal to 1,000 million.
2088b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Pp
2098b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iFor
2108b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_clockrdlock
2118b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iand
2128b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fn pthread_rwlock_relclockrdlock_np
2138b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chithe value of
2148b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.Fa clock
2158b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chiis either unsupported for locking or unknown to the system.
2168b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.It Er ETIMEDOUT
2178b6b46dcSRobert MustacchiThe lock could not be acquired before the specified timeout expired.
2188b6b46dcSRobert Mustacchi.El
